مقاله از تمام رشته های دانشگاهی

به اضافه مقالات تخصصی انگلیسی ایندکس شده در ISI

مقاله از تمام رشته های دانشگاهی

به اضافه مقالات تخصصی انگلیسی ایندکس شده در ISI

سمینار الگوریتم رقابت استعماری

فرمت فایل: فایل Word ورد 2007 یا 2003 (Docx یا Doc) قابل ویرایش

چکیده
الگوریتم های بهبنه سازی یکی از مهم ترین زمینه های مورد توجه در عرصه علم و تکنولوژی می باشد. در سنوات گذشته این نوع الگوریتم ها پیشرفت زیادی داشته و کمک شایانی را به بشریت ارائه کرده است. با توجه به منظم و دقیق بودن طبیعت و ساختار آن، بسیاری از الگوریتم های بهینه سازی، برگرفته از طبیعت بوده و راهکار الگوهای طبیعی را برمی گزینند. از جمله این الگوریتم ها می توان الگوریتم های ژنتیک (الهام گرفته از تکامل بیولوژی انسان و سایر موجودات)، بهینه سازی کلونی مورچه ها (بر مبنای حرکت بهینه مورچه ها) و روش بازپخت شبیه سازی شده (با الهام گیری از فرآیند تبرید فلزات) را نام برد. این روش ها در بسیاری از زمینه ها برای حل مسائل مختلفی همچون تعیین مسیر بهینه عامل های خودکار، طراحی بهینه کنترل کننده برای پروسه های صنعتی، حل مسائل عمده مهندسی صنایع همانند طراحی چیدمان بهینه برای واحدهای صنعتی، حل مسائل صف و نیز طراحی عامل های هوشمند، مورد استفاده قرار گرفته اند.
     الگوریتم های فوق الذکر از فرآیندهای طبیعی الهام گرفته و بهینه سازی خود را بر اساس قوانین طبیعت انجام می دهند. در این الگوریتم ها توجه خاصی به نوع زندگی اجتماعی و تکامل بر اساس رفتارهای بشری، نشده است. در این جا الگوریتمی که بر اساس یک پدیده اجتماعی-انسانی ارائه و پیاده سازی شده است را شرح می دهیم. این الگوریتم نیز مانند دیگر الگوریتم های ذکر شده، برای مسائل بهینه سازی مطرح شده است، با این تفاوت که این الگوریتم به طور ویژه به فرآیند استعمار، به عنوان مرحله ای از تکامل اجتماعی-سیاسی بشر نگریسته و با مدل سازی ریاضی این پدیده تاریخی، از آن به عنوان منشأ الهام یک الگوریتم قدرتمند در زمینه بهینه سازی بهره می گیرد. کارکرد این الگوریتم نسبت به الگوریتم های قبلی، به نسبت بهتر بوده و قابلیت حل مسائل با دامنه جواب گسترده را نیز داراست. پس از ارائه این الگوریتم در مدت زمان نه چندان طولانی، از آن در بسیاری از زمینه های علمی و در راستای بهینه سازی، استفاده شده است. کاربردهای آن در مواردی همچون طراحی چیدمان بهینه برای واحدهای صنعتی، آنتن های مخابراتی هوشمند، سیستم های پیشنهاد دهنده هوشمند و همچنین طراحی کنترل کننده بهینه برای سیستم های صنعتی شیمیایی، می باشد که این کاربردها تنها برخی از تعداد کثیری از کاربردهای این الگوریتم در حل مسائل بهینه سازی می باشد. 
ادامه مطلب ...